Hey peeps (: Need a little help with this question for Simultaneous Equations. 3s square + 2t square = 11 and 3s + 2t = 1. Need a working too please (: Thanks!

OpenStudy (angela210793):

3s^2+2t^2=11 3s+2t=1--->s=(1-2t)/3 replace it in the 1st eq

i'll start u off with the next step 3s^2+2t^2=11 s=(1-2t)/3 now plug this value of s into the first equation: 3 [(1-2t)/3]^2 + 2t^2 = 11 3 ( 1 - 4t + 4t^2) / 9 + 2t^2 - 11 = 0 (1/3)(1-4t+4t^2) + 2t^2 - 1 = 0 multiply through by 3 1 - 4t + 4t^2 + 6t^2 - 33 = 0 10t^2 - 4t - 32 = 0 5t^2 - 2t - 16 = 0 solve this equation to get t then substitute for t in the second of your original equatios to find s.
